10 wicket victor for the WI of Kenya in U-15

http://www.radiojamaica.com/content/view/7663/48/

The West Indies (WI) defeated Kenya by 10 wickets at the Queen's Park Oval in Trinidad and Tobago to preserve their unbeaten record in the league competition of the Clico Under-15 International Tournament.

Ramon Senior's 4 for 15, Derone Davis' 2 for 2 and Nino Henry's 2 for 23 first combined to dismiss Kenya for 86 off 28.3 overs.

In form openers John Campbell hit 43 and Kraigg Brathwaite 37's guided the WI to 87 without loss off 14.1 overs.

The WI will now travel to Grenada for the semi-fnals against Malaysia who went down by 8 wickets to Zone ‘B' winners and knockout champion Pakistan at the National Stadium in Providence.

Ashan Mirza's 4 for 19, Muhammad Nawaz's 3 for 1 combined to dismiss Malaysia for 76 off 38.4 overs.

Muhammad Azan had 33, Ahsan Abbasi 23 and Muhammad Qaddafi on 22 not out guided Pakistan to 82 for 2 off 19.1 overs.

Pakistan will next face Bangladesh who clinched the last semi-final spot by beating Ireland by 5 wickets at the National Cricket Centre.

Ireland sent to bat was bowled out for 140 with Hugo McDonald making 53, and Ben Wylie 39.

Nazell Ahamed took 5 for 18.

Didar Hossain 61 not out and Rakin Ahmed 48 not out guided Bangladesh to victory at 142-5 off 31.5 overs.
